Output e50c742a6b84e4af497d006ab3162b5cd1be36e6321e8706bbf5f004338cb646:13

value
3522575
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5b7adb7c7ad70247b7127238092411440335d531 OP_EQUALVERIFY OP_CHECKSIG
address
19LhfjhSUSRXHQ8swe7qwUtAeWSpZve3gq
transaction
e50c742a6b84e4af497d006ab3162b5cd1be36e6321e8706bbf5f004338cb646
confirmations
538576
spent
true